Orange Beach
Orange Beach hotels(USA)
Read MoreOrange Beach hotels(USA)
Read MoreMontgomery hotels(USA) Alabama hotels(USA)
Read MoreGulf Shores hotels hotel travel (USA – United States) Alabama hotels(USA)
Read MoreHoteles en Huntsville hotels (USA) Alabama hotels(USA)
Read More